Add-Ons Management and Editing Variants

Managing add-ons and variants puts you in control—letting you fine-tune availability, pricing, and options to match patron demand while keeping inventory clear and organized.

Updated today

Taking control of your add‑ons means you can:

  • Adjust offerings dynamically, toggling popular items on or off sale as needed.

  • Create multiple variants (like Small/Large popcorn, Regular/VIP parking) to cater to different patron preferences.

  • Maintain clear inventory and pricing for each variant, reducing confusion and ensuring accurate availability.

👟Walkthrough

Click on the Add-Ons and Merch under the Additional Revenue tab.

On the Available Add-Ons Table, you will see the item priority placement, associated Production, item Name, Category, online cost, Variants, sale status and the Actions menu.

Edit add-ons by clicking on the kebab menu icon next to the desired item. Click on Edit.

Once you edit an add-on, you can also set variants at the bottom of the modal. Variants are different variations of an item that a patron may purchase. For example, if you wish to sell popcorn in various sizes, this is where you can add Small or Large.

To create a variant, enter its name. Under description, type a brief explainer of what the variant is. Enter an identifier under Variant id. This will be used for internal tracking. For example: if your variant has a SKU number, or special identifier for another point-of-sale system.

If the variant you are creating costs more than the base item, add a number under Price Adjustment. If the variant costs the same amount as the base item, leave this blank.

Click on Add Variant to create this item.

If you have multiple variants, you need to create one for each item. For example: if you have regular parking plus VIP parking, you need to create "Parking" and then two variants - Regular and VIP.

At this time, sell limits cannot be set for individual variants.

You can add additional variants by entering more data and clicking on Add Variant.

Editing Existing Variants:

If you wish to make changes to variants, click on the pencil icon next to the variant you wish to edit. If you wish to delete a variant, click on the trash icon.

Once you are done making these changes, click on the checkmark to save changes. Click on the x to discard changes without saving.

Click on Update to save all changes.



​🎓 Recap

In your dashboard, go to Additional Revenue → Add‑Ons & Merchandise to manage items. Each add‑on lists its priority, category, online cost, variants, and sale status. To edit:

  1. Click the kebab menu next to an item and select Edit.

  2. Add a variant by entering its Name, Description, Variant ID (like a SKU), and any Price Adjustment.

  3. Save each variant, and once all updates are made, click Update to apply changes.

  4. To edit or delete a variant, use the pencil or trash icons next to it. Finish by clicking the checkmark to save individual edits and then Update for the full item.
